The Philips Hue Bloom is a versatile smart LED table lamp that offers 16 million color options and seamless Bluetooth connectivity. Weighing just 0.45 kg, it’s designed for easy setup and stylish decor, making it the perfect addition to any modern home. Compatible with Alexa and Google Assistant, it allows for effortless voice control, enhancing your smart home experience.

COMES WITH EU 2 PIN PLUG
*Warning*These come with 2-pin EU plugs, no UK 3-pin is included.Call to Philips Hue customer support and first time they said there was nothing they could do and it was Amazon's issue to sort. Called back again straight after and another advisor offered to send out a UK plug with no hesitation.

Not too bad
This was a refurbished item from Amazon Warehouse. The box was a bit beaten up but the lamp is ok. It has an annoying design fault - the power cable passes through a notch in the front of the leg exiting between the leg and the disc of the lamp itself. If you don't take care positioning it the lamp disc will sit on the cable and wobble a bit. It would be more sensible to have had the notch at the back of the leg but I imagine that, as the lamp is intended to provide a colour wash to walls, it was an attempt to reduce the visibility of the cable.
